What are your vta1 and vta2 values?

Mine are .80 for vta1 and 1.79 for vta2. Would this cause idling issues? I know I'm gonna have to readjust it later, thanks.

based on some info I paid for from a board member....

Mazda's Standards are:
VTA1: closed 0.10 to 0.70. open 4.2 to 4.6.
VTA2: closed 0.75 to 1.25. open 4.8 to 5.0.

Originally Posted by RX7 RAGE
Mine are .80 for vta1 and 1.79 for vta2. Would this cause idling issues? I know I'm gonna have to readjust it later, thanks.
It could cause it to be a little richer.

The manual gives the correct values as was listed above.
